To É. M. Heckel 7 January [1881?]1
Down, | Beckenham, Kent.
Jan. 7th.
My dear Sir
Looking again at your last note, I see that you ask for my Photograph, & I cannot remember having sent one.—2
If I did send one you can burn the enclosed.—
With much respect | Yours faithfully | Ch. Darwin
